Some further info ...

When I spoke to FS they said it was the Office version and told me it was
fixed in version 1710. However, I seem to have no access to the V1710
update.
 
On the office front apparently there are different versions depending on
what released channel you are on.  This means that different sets of Office
2016 users will have different experiences with JAWS and office but as a
user you are not in control of the released channels.

I have the latest version of Office 2016 available to me and  it's Version
number: 1709, Build number: 8528.2147.

JAWS 2018 was publicly released yesterday and I decided to install it.
Although the problem wasn't fixed.

I now have a beta update installed to JAWS 2018 and the problem is fixed. I
believe it's due for public release in the next few days.
